And the Western Michigan Bronco Alumni Association is giving you a chance to do just that; a cruise through campus on Saturday, October 10th.

So Bronco alumni, get the Brown and Gold swag out and get it on your car. There's prizes for all this, and if you feel safer to do a virtual version, that's cool, too.

Keep in mind, you have to sign up. But here's the plan for October 10: The Car Parade will drive past a group of Bronco Celebrity Judges and then around Ring Road through several "Spirit Zones".

If this sounds like a welcome break from, well, everything. here's how to get in on it. You have to register by Wednesday, October 7th. Every car entered gets a Bronco-themed Swag-Bag. Now, the Alumni Association says final parade details are going to be emailed to everyone who registers. during this coming week (of the parade).

Here are the judging categories (from the Alumni Association):

  • President’s Choice - Chosen by President and Mrs. Montgomery
  • Entertainment Value - Provides unique use of props, gimmicks, or comedy to entertain participants and judges
  • Best Bronco - Spirit award for most ‘Bronco-fied’ vehicle, incorporating brown and gold, academic-related, athletic-related, or other WMU themed elements
  • Vintage - Best decorated vintage vehicle
  • Best Spirit Zone Award - Awarded by the WMU Alumni Association Board of Directors to the most spirited zone along the route.
  • Best Virtual Entry - For anyone who can’t make it to campus for the car parade, it’s your chance to get creative at home. Snap a photo and post it to one of the WMU Alumni Association accounts on social media. Be sure to include the hashtag #WMUVirtualCarParade so we can easily find your submission. We will be scanning Twitter, Instagram and Facebook starting on Oct. 9, so share your photo before 1:30pm EST on Oct. 10. May the best car win!
